SHE HULK XXX VIDEO TO HAVE BONUS VERSION

Chyna's upcoming Vivid film, "The Sensational She Hulk: A Porn Parody" is said to have two versions, a regular version and a bonus version. The bonus version will have two discs one of the regular "She Hulk" movie and one containing behind the scenes clips including rehearsal scenes, make up and hair preparation that Chyna went through both on the set of "Avengers XXX", where Chyna made her debut as She Hulk and on the set of the upcoming "The Sensational She Hulk". QUEEN OF THE RING PRESS RELEASE

www.vivid.com: Chyna's Incredible Sexual Fantasy Has Her Getting Back in The Ring With Parodied Versions of Wrestling's Most Well Known Characters. The Movie will be available Online on September 4, 2012 and in stores nationwide on September 12, 2012.

LOS ANGELES – (August 27, 2012) – Vivid Entertainment will release "Chyna is Queen of the Ring" an adult parody of professional wrestling, starring former champion Chyna on vivid.com on September 4, 2012 an in stores nationwide on September 12, 2012.

Throughout her amazing pro-wrestling career, Chyna was never shy about her opinions. In "Queen of the Ring" she lets loose in this hard core movie that parodies such icons of the sport as Triple H, Hulk Hogan, The Rock, Ric Flair, Stone Cold Steve Austin, Bret Hart, Iron Sheik, Doink, John Cena, Gene Okerlund, Vince McMahon and Stephanie McMahon.

The cast of "Queen of the Ring" includes Lisa Ann as Stephanie McMahon, Valerie Kay as Ring Girl, Ron Jeremy as himself, Alex Sanders as Ric Flair, Anthony Hardwood as Triple H, Cyrus King as Stone Cold Steve Austin, Evan Stone as Vince McMahon, Marco Banderas as Iron Sheik, Ralph Long as Doink, Sledge Hammer as The Rock, TJ Cummings as John Cena and Tommy Pistol as Gene Okerlund.

TODAY IN HISTORY: SUMMER SLAM 2000

Twelve years ago today The 9th Wonder of the World Chyna and Eddie Guerrero took on Val Venis and Trish Stratus in an mixed tag team match. For the first time in wrestling history a tag match would determine the winner of a single title. Thanks to special stipulations from then WWF Commissioner Mick Foley, if either Trish Stratus or Val Venis (the intercontinental champion) were pinned in the ring Val Venis would lose his title.

TODAY IN HISTORY: RAW IS WAR 8.16.99

On this day in history Chyna defended her number one contendership against two men, which she had won in a triple threat match the week before against The Undertaker and Triple H, making her the first and only woman in history to win a number one contendership for the world title. Watch as Chyna defends her number one contender status against two of the top men in wrestling history, Triple H, and then Mankind.

CHYNA IN "HUSTLER" MAGAZINE

Chyna is featured in the newest issue of "Hustler" magazine in an article titled "From WWF to XXX". In the interview done by "Hustler" columnist K.K Le Rouge, Chyna talks about working with Vivid, personal demons she's battled, her time in the WWE and what her future holds....

"Born Joan Marie Laurer, Chyna first made a name for herself as the most successful and popular female combatant in the history of professional wrestling. Billed as “The Ninth Wonder of the World,” the onetime bodybuilder even grappled with men and in 1999 became the only woman to hold the title of Intercontinental Champion. But at the height of her fame, Chyna soon found herself cast out of Vince McMahon’s World Wrestling Federation (now WWE). After McMahon’s daughter stole the brunet bruiser’s then-fiancĂ©, Triple H, Chyna was shown the door. Thanks to various insecurities and addictions, Chyna chose to address her demons as a cast member of the reality shows 'Surreal Life' and 'Celebrity Rehab With Dr. Drew'.

Today a humble, sober and downright sexy Chyna has returned to the limelight with a new outlook on life. Ready for another shot at the top, she has chosen adult entertainment as the arena in which to flex her talents. Chyna stopped by HUSTLER to discuss her WWF battles (both in and out of the ring)... and her decision to become a fulltime XXX actress.

HUSTLER: Is WWF/WWE kingpin Vince McMahon really a douchebag?
To me? Yeah. It’s extremely political behind the scenes. Vince McMahon is a billion-dollar mogul, and I can’t say he was the easiest guy to work for. At the height of my career, Vince handled a personal matter not so personally. It affected my life.

HUSTLER: Why did McMahon prevent you from legally using the name Chyna?
I was getting ready to be married to Hunter [Hearst Helmsley a/k/a wrestler Triple H]. We were stars and had this great home. I was at the height of my career. Then Vince’s daughter [Stephanie] got out of college, joined the company and got together with my fiancĂ©. That was all she wrote. The rug was literally pulled out from under me. I tried to be professional and handle it like an adult. They did not. I was so shocked. Suddenly my whole life changed. They took this billion-dollar vehicle and my career away. They told me, “Go home and rest. We’ll talk about a new contract later. Don’t lose your job over this.” Those were the last words Vince said to me. I had nobody. All my friends and my family were in the wrestling world. A friend of a friend who was a lawyer called and said, “I heard what happened. Let’s have lunch.” I’m sitting with this guy in the middle of Jerry’s Deli, and the waitress brings over a fax. It was a total setup! It was my termination letter from the WWF. They said, “Thank you very much.” I was under contract, but they wouldn’t be needing me anymore. And I was told that they owned the name Chyna. That was 2001, and no one has spoken to me since. After that happened, I figured I’d better try my best to move on. But I was still under contract, so nobody could hire me. If they wanted to do something with me, they were threatened. Everyone was afraid of the billion-dollar bully [Vince McMahon]. It forced me into limbo. It was a way to suck me dry financially.

HUSTLER: How did you get your name back?
I decided to go to court to make them pick a name for me to use in the public eye. [Editor’s Note: McMahon’s lawyers had prevented Chyna from using any variation on the name.] I didn’t have the money for a lawyer, so I walked in the courthouse myself. I did my own paperwork, learned the legal system, kept going and going. In 2007 I won my name. It took a long seven years.
